| | | | | Pocket Trivia for Pocket PC (SH3) Publisher's Description POCKET TRIVIA
Pocket Trivia is an exciting trivia game developed for Pocket PC devices that challenges the player's knowledge of the Star Trek universe.
This exciting and graphically appealing game features 1,600 questions and 400 pictures, along with humorous sound effects that even a casual fan will enjoy.
Multiple-choice questions include 2-part true/false and 4-part answers. Each question is accompanied by a picture, with many answers directly related to the picture.
The trial version includes only 100 questions and a handful of pictures, but is fully functional (does not expire). The retail version is definitely worth buying if you are a fan of trivia games or Star Trek in general. Questions cover five series (Enterprise has not been added to the database yet) and all 9 movies!
The zip file includes an installer that will automatically install the game to your Pocket PC, and also allow you to easily remove the game.
